摘要
Strength and stiffness in paper products depend on the state of bonding in the sheet. There exists no universally accepted method for measuring the state of bonding, but the specific light scattering coefficient is useful for this purpose. The standard procedure uses reflectance measurements. This method cannot be used with heavy boards, nor with unbleached grades beyond very low basis weights, simply because the opacity of such grades is too high. A practical method for measuring the specific light scattering coefficient of dark and heavy products is based on a combination of light transmission and reflectance measurements and on the use of the Kubelka-Munk equations in the traditional manner for evaluating the light scattering coefficient. A new instrument has been developed. The theory and the design of the instrument are reviewed as well as the results of demonstration measurements on unbleached board and other grades.
